Jeremiah 50:15-17
1599 Geneva Bible
15 Cry against her round about: she hath [a]given her hand: her foundations are fallen, and her walls are destroyed: for it is the vengeance of the Lord: take vengeance upon her: as she hath done, do unto her.
16 Destroy the [b]sower from Babel, and him that handleth the scythe in the time of harvest: because of the sword of the oppressor they shall turn everyone to his people, and they shall flee everyone to his own land.
17 Israel is like scattered sheep: the lions have dispersed them: first the king of [c]Assyria hath devoured him, and last this Nebuchadnezzar king of Babel hath broken his [d]bones.

- Jeremiah 50:15 Or, yielded, or made peace.
- Jeremiah 50:16 Destroy her so that none be left to labor the ground, or to take the fruit thereof.
- Jeremiah 50:17 Meaning, Tiglath-Pilesar, who carried away the ten tribes.
- Jeremiah 50:17 He carried away the rest, to wit, Judah, and Benjamin.
